There’s no such thing as a free lunch – but there are free ‘Lunch and Learn’ workshops operated by the Sussex Safer Roads Partnership, helping companies across the County get up to speed with the changes in the law surrounding driving on work business.

Those driving for work face a much greater risk on the roads than those just commuting or driving for pleasure.  Almost 30% of those killed or seriously injured on the roads in Sussex are at work at the time of their crash – whether moving between meetings or driving lorries up and down the country.

The Sussex Safer Roads Partnership are now offering companies FREE ‘Lunch and Learn’ fully interactive, enjoyable, and informative road safety workshops for up to 12 employees. 

There are two separate workshops available each lasting one hour, ideal for a midweek lunch time session as refreshments are encouraged.

Presentation one is based around:

  • Road Crash statistics- what is the cost in terms of human life and money of road crashes
  • Your Vehicle- what are the latest technical advances in vehicle safety
  • Driver Stress- what effect does stress have on our ability to drive safely
  • Driver Attitude- how does our attitude affect our day-to-day driving and what can we do about it 
  • And a quick driver survey- who or what gets you annoyed while behind the wheel


Presentation two focuses on:

  • Speed- why do we speed and what are the consequences
  • COAST- coping strategy a way of helping to keep all of us safer
  • The two second rule- what is it and why is it so important
  • Crash analysis- a chance to look at different road crashes and ask why they happened.


Each seminar is presented by an experienced Road Safety or Roads Policing officer, with plenty of opportunities to ask that question you have always wanted to have answered regarding driving or road safety.

Company managers, directors and fleet managers are encouraged to take part, as are those who drive for work purposes.
